Meytal Haritan

Supply chain and Project Manager at Torr FoodTech

Meytal Haritan has a diverse work experience spanning several industries. They started their career at Eurocom Nokia in 2000, where they worked as a Planner, responsible for inventory and stock level management. They also handled planning of inventory repair and procurement control.

In 2003, Meytal joined Solgood Communication as a Planner and took full responsibility for the supply chain process in the field of spare parts and accessories. They built inventory planning models and implemented work methodologies to ensure timely supply.

Afterward, Meytal worked at Alvarion Technologies as a Budget Controller from 2006 to 2008. In this role, they constructed annual budgets, conducted ongoing control and management, and handled sales commission calculations.

From 2010 to 2011, Meytal worked as a Demand Planner at Strauss Group Inc. They were responsible for demand planning, sales budget determination, and projections for new products.

From 2011 until 2021, Meytal held the position of Planning Manager/Projects Manager at Maabarot Products Ltd. They led cross-organizational processes and supported projects involving external consultation companies. Their role also involved examining projects in various fields, optimizing processes, and constructing work methodologies. They managed numerous interfaces within the organization and had an inclusive vision.

Currently, Meytal works at Torr FoodTech as a Supply Chain and Project Manager, a role they started in 2021. No end date is provided for this position.

Meytal Haritan obtained a Bachelor's Degree in Economics from Ruppin Academic Center between 1999 and 2001. Later, they pursued a Master's Degree in Logistics, Materials, and Supply Chain Management from Bar-Ilan University, which they completed between 2014 and 2015.
